Maduro to face trial in America – US senator

A United States senator has said that Venezuela’s President, Nicolás Maduro, will be brought to America to face trial over alleged crimes linked to corruption, drug trafficking and human rights abuses. The senator said the move is part of Washington’s effort to hold powerful leaders accountable, regardless of their position.

According to the senator, American authorities believe there is enough evidence to prosecute Maduro in a US court. He said the trial would send a strong message that no leader is above the law and that justice can cross borders when serious crimes are involved.

The announcement has sparked reactions across the world, with some countries supporting the move while others see it as an overreach of American power. Critics argue that trying a sitting foreign president in the US could worsen diplomatic tensions and undermine international law.

Meanwhile, Venezuela’s government has dismissed the statement, describing it as political harassment and an attack on the country’s sovereignty. Officials in Caracas insist that any legal matters concerning Maduro should be handled within Venezuela and not by a foreign nation.
